Carbondale, Illinois, is a busy tourist city in Jackson County better known as “Little Egypt.” It was developed as a result of the railroad construction which came in 1853 to create access to this gorgeous city. After the construction, Carbondale became one of the greatest cities to visit as it now boasts great parks, scenic landscapes, museums, and a great array of restaurants to treat your taste buds. 9. Engage in the rich culture at the African American Museum
The African American Museum of Southern Illinois is among the best Carbondale attractions. It features exhibits that showcase the contributions and difficult pasts of African Americans in history since its founding in 1997 as a way to preserve and portray the achievements of African Americans in southern Illinois. While here, you get to learn about important African American figures such as Martin Luther King Jr., and President Barack Obama through art and many other museum objects.

15. Enjoy an organic experience at Carbondale Community Farmers Market
Editor's Note: Photo taken from the establishment's official social account
This is a non-profit project organized by the Carbondale community farmers to give them an opportunity to sell their farm produce to the larger community. If you are visiting this city and you are looking for a place to buy some fresh groceries, this is your right spot. You will find the widest variety of fresh groceries you will ever come across in this part of town!
